The Official Price is Set

After weeks of speculation, sources close to Gyokeres's club have revealed the price tag: any suitors looking to snap up the Swedish striker will have to shell out a substantial amount. Reports suggest the bid required will be in the region of €85 million—an amount reflecting both Gyokeres's potential future value and his current impact on the pitch.

This official price tag serves multiple purposes. It establishes a clear stance for negotiating teams, but it also signals the club's confidence in Gyokeres's ability. Interested clubs now know that they are not dealing with a typical striker—they're being asked to pay a premium for what they hope is a future superstar.

What Makes Gyokeres So Valuable?

It's not just the ability to score goals that separates Gyokeres from the pack. Scouts have highlighted his work rate, movement off the ball, and professional attitude. He's equally effective leading the line alone or playing in a two-striker system. In a market where genuine centre-forwards are increasingly rare, his availability—even at a significant cost—is a golden opportunity for clubs requiring firepower.
